Essential Elements That Make Rustic Centerpieces Shine

Natural Materials: The Heartbeat of Rustic Design

Imagine transforming your tables with:

  • Wooden slices as stunning bases
  • Burlap runners that whisper countryside elegance
  • Pine cones scattered like nature’s confetti
  • Antlers adding a wild, adventurous touch
Seasonal Superstars: Pumpkins, Gourds, and More

Fall’s produce becomes your decorative dream team:

  • Mini pumpkins (white, orange, metallic)
  • Rustic gourds in various shapes
  • Apples and pears for unexpected charm
  • Dried wheat stalks for texture

Flower Power: Autumn’s Blooming Beauty

Your floral game needs:

  • Sunflowers (bold and bright!)
  • Dahlias in rich, deep tones
  • Mums for that perfect fall punch
  • Pampas grass for soft, dreamy vibes

Color Palette: Painting Your Tables with Autumn

Embrace these heart-stealing colors:

  • Burnt orange
  • Deep burgundy
  • Golden yellow
  • Ruby red

Pro tip: Mix in ivory or sage green for balance.

DIY Magic: Budget-Friendly Centerpiece Secrets

Save Money, Look Fabulous
  • Forage local branches and leaves
  • Repurpose mason jars as vases
  • Use seasonal fruits as decor
  • Collect pine cones (totally free!)

Intimate close-up of a mason jar floral arrangement featuring sunflowers, orange dahlias, and burgundy mums on weathered barn wood, with scattered acorns and colorful leaves, illuminated by warm afternoon sunlight.

Step-by-Step Centerpiece Creation

  1. Select your base (wood slice or runner)
  2. Place focal point (lantern or floral arrangement)
  3. Add supporting elements
  4. Sprinkle in candles and small decorative touches
  5. Create visual layers and depth
